I'm not familiar with any, though I've a feeling some people give diatomaceous earth to prevent infestations - don't take that as gospel though. Not letting them eat unsavoury items like dog poo or drink from stagnant water might help.

Another option is to use Wormcount - you send off a poo sample every three months and they check it for parasites. I've been using it for a couple of years or so and they've all been clear of worms so far, though they did pick up a coccidia infection which I wouldn't have realised he had otherwise.
